Output 59ba3d6522155df7af0e4377ba62d9ed8ddb79adac4d7e7a6805f80517c0f7d0:1

value
186316
script pubkey
OP_0 OP_PUSHBYTES_20 ecbb68827c6e1c7521d8d563e13304a270435eb3
address
ltc1qajak3qnudcw82gwc6437zvcy5fcyxh4ndc48km
transaction
59ba3d6522155df7af0e4377ba62d9ed8ddb79adac4d7e7a6805f80517c0f7d0
spent
true